This Microsoft "Resource Kit" delivers essential reference and tools to IT professionals who want to fully exploit the functionality of Microsoft Application Center Server 2000 -- a strategic solution for running and managing Web applications through "Web farms", or clusters. This kit covers a variety of deployment scenarios, ranging from simple Web applications to multitier e-commerce solutions. Packed with use-now tools and information, this authoritative kit can help IT professionals save time, reduce ownership and support costs, and maximize their organization's investments in Web technologies. The CD features must-have tools and utilities to aid product support and deployment.
Editorial : Ordering the resource kits to supplement Microsoft Corporation software is pretty much standard procedure in a lot of technology departments. Microsoft Application Center Resource Kit will satisfy those buyers, as well as--more importantly, perhaps--experts from technology shops who don't buy every resource kit that comes along. This book explains the orthodox way of implementing Application Center 2000, as envisioned by the people who developed the clustering and load-balancing solution for server farms and data centers. You'll learn a lot from the printed documentation that makes up the bulk of this product, and you'll be grateful for the collection of software that appears on the companion CD-ROM, especially if you're working with something other than a straight vanilla Application Center installation.
